Transaction 5bdfa561faab40976c062db19029f85db39e063dfc42edf3a51d401a47c34c52
1 Input
1 Output
-
5bdfa561faab40976c062db19029f85db39e063dfc42edf3a51d401a47c34c52:0
- value
- 20377516
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 4a074387f222361d21971ac08d8095ee96e56c91 OP_EQUAL
- address
- 38SSdSGJHAZfiDctHYwajvUpQXFZ9aS8aP